> I updated to Windows Blink version 0.7.0 a few days ago and find that I
> can no longer enter a # DTMF code in Blink. This worked in older versions
> of Blink. This bug is rendering the program completely unusable for
> certain web sites.
>
> Which brings up another question: most SIP clients I've seen have the
> ability to pop up a DTMF keypad widget of some kind. Could this be added in
> Blink at some point?
